Songbo Fu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Songbo Fu has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 760 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and 9 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Songbo Fu's work include Bone health and osteoporosis research (5 papers), Vitamin D Research Studies (5 papers) and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(4 papers). Songbo Fu is often cited by papers focused on Bone health and osteoporosis research (5 papers), Vitamin D Research Studies (5 papers) and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(4 papers). Songbo Fu collaborates with scholars based in China, Spain and United States. Songbo Fu's co-authors include Chengxu Ma, Xiaoni Ma, Conghui Guan, Dı́dac Mauricio, Yingdong Li, Xulei Tang, Jingfang Liu, Xingyu Chang, Kuan Yang and Jie Han and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ications.
